Most visitors to Stockholm never stray further than the royal palace or the Vasa Museum. While those sites are iconic, they don't represent the texture of daily life in the Swedish capital. To truly experience the city, you must head toward the fringes of the archipelago and the quiet industrial-turned-artistic neighborhoods where residents actually spend their weekends.

The Curated List of Stockholm Secrets

1. Skogskyrkogården (The Woodland Cemetery)

nature This UNESCO World Heritage site is a masterpiece of landscape architecture. It is vast, silent, and hauntingly beautiful, designed to blend perfectly with the pine forest.

2. Aspudden Village

home A short metro ride away, this neighborhood feels like a small town stuck in the 1950s. Visit the local bakeries for a cardamom bun that beats anything in the city center.

3. Rosendals Trädgård

local_florist While known to some, the far corners of these biodynamic gardens remain a quiet sanctuary for reading or a slow lunch among the greenhouses.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it possible to avoid tourists entirely in Stockholm?

While you cannot avoid people in a capital city, focusing on residential districts like Enskede or the outer islands of the archipelago will reduce your interaction with tourist crowds by roughly 90%.

Do I need a car to reach these spots?

No. Stockholm has one of the world's most efficient public transport systems. All listed locations are accessible via SL metro, bus, or commuter ferry.

Who Should Skip This?

If you are looking for "must-see" landmarks like the ABBA Museum or the changing of the guard, these locations will likely feel too quiet and lack the infrastructure you are seeking. These spots are for those who prefer atmosphere over checklists.
